It’s been a busy couple of weeks at the Esperance Golf Club with the members competing for the title of 2024 Club champion.
Three consecutive rounds were played in good conditions.
A huge thank you to Jack Gilbert and his crew for presenting the course in tip top condition worthy of any championship round.
The Ladies champion and winner of the Kaye Devenish Memorial Shield was Wannee Thagerngsuk with a total of 272 from 54 holes played, adding to her win in the 2023 Club championship.
The runner-up seven strokes behind was Di Rawlinson.


The Men’s champion and winner of the John ”Ringo” Ring Memorial Trophy was Stuart Matthews with a total of 244 from 54 holes played, Matthews also won the 2023 Club championship.
Runner-up and one stroke behind Matthews was Dave McLaren who won on a countback from Brendan Tanham.
